A Pastry Chef prepares a variety of desserts, pastries or other sweet goods. Your skill in baking high quality treats should be matched by your creativity to develop new amazing tastes and recipes. A pastry chef is well-versed in culinary arts with a passion for sweet and delicious creations. They must adhere to health and safety standards to provide clients with the best possible serving. The goal is to enhance customer satisfaction so that we can maintain and expand our clientele.
Pastry Chef Responsibilities Include:- Prepare a wide variety of goods such as cakes, cookies, pies, bread etc. following traditional and modern recipes.
- Create new and exciting desserts to renew our menus and engage the interest of customers.
- Decorate pastries using different icings, toppings etc. to ensure the presentation will be beautiful and exciting.
- Monitor stocks for baking ingredients such as flour, sugar etc. and make appropriate orders within budget.
- Check quality of material and condition of equipment and devices used for cooking.
- Guide and motivate pastry assistants and bakers to work more efficiently.
- Identify staffing needs and help recruit and train personnel.
- Maintain a lean and orderly cooking station and adhere to health and safety standards.
- Proven experience as Pastry Chef, baker or relevant role.
- Great attention to detail and creativity.
- Organizing and leadership skills.
- Willingness to replenish professional knowledge.
- In depth knowledge of sanitation principles, food preparation and baking techniques and nutrition.
- Working knowledge of baking with ingredient limitations (pastries that are gluten free, sugarless etc.)
- Certificate in culinary arts, pastry-making, baking or relevant field.

Manages all day-to-day operations of the pastry and bakery section of the kitchen.
Coordinates activities of Commis Chefs engaged in confectionary reparation.
Inspecting raw materials before use and record observations on the checklist.
Supervise and coordinate all pastry and dessert preparation and presentation.
Prepare a wide variety of goods such as cakes, cookies, pies, bread, following traditional and modern recipes as per the function sheet or menu requirements.
Prepare any pastries for special dietary needs per function, conference, or event.
Check and ensure times are noted for mid-morning and afternoon tea times.
Decorate pastries and desserts using different types of icings, toppings and ensure the food presentation is beautiful and exciting.
Assists in determining how food should be presented and creates decorative food displays.
Produce daily baked goods including but not limited to artisan breads and rolls, muffins, laminated Danish, laminated croissants and doughnuts based on the pre-approved menu and within budget parameters.
Create new and exciting desserts to renew menus and engage the interest of customers
Develop, design, or create new ideas and items for the pastry kitchen.
Ensure excellent quality throughout the dessert offerings, following the standard operating procedures and photos.
Ensure the highest quality product leaves the kitchen at service times.
Ensure the buffet section is always kept full, from the start to the end of the function, irrespective of the amount of people at the function.
Effective advanced planning and preparation is very important, ensure that you are ready for any unplanned catering.
Ensure the FIFO principle is maintained when taking stock out of the refrigerators
Ensure proper preparation and maintenance of clean & hygienic workstation
Have open communication with the Executive Chef and of the Head Chef should there be delays in food preparation for any occasion
Ensuring the quality and care of equipment and products as per manufacturer standards and procedures and train junior staff on using equipment correctly.
